Output 61d0710bd66f85861b08430011eb744393f85e8e7eee1bfea1622a53ac316a53:2

value
39168615
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99d40c6d6cc2f343a4daef30af7674280a3c7da0 OP_EQUAL
address
MMvXeAtuxSHTQjujDdhnFzCUbhYJrAtFVY
transaction
61d0710bd66f85861b08430011eb744393f85e8e7eee1bfea1622a53ac316a53
spent
true